Virgil Abloh for Off-White and his kaleidoscope of collaborations brought a fresh, minimalistic, and artistic approach to fashion – and a new wave of excitement. Virgil broke barriers as one of the very few black designers to helm a major European fashion house, as Men’s Artistic Director of Louis Vuitton. His well thought-out collections, represented with attention to specific design details, are now among fashion’s most highly anticipated and coveted designs.
